Abstract

The invention relates to the technical field of game design and manufacture, and discloses an automatic feeding device for assembling a painting pen for game design and manufacture, which comprises a base, wherein a feeding device is arranged on the side surface of the base, an upper charging barrel is arranged on the side surface of the feeding device, a driving gear is arranged on the surface of the base, a rotating rod is arranged on the upper part of the driving gear, a connecting rod is arranged at one end, away from the driving gear, of the rotating rod, a rotating ring is arranged on the surface of the base, a sliding plate is arranged on the surface of the base, and a first push post is arranged on the surface of the sliding plate.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-5, an automatic feeding device for assembling a pen for game design and manufacture comprises a base 1, wherein a linear chute and a quadrilateral chute are formed in the surface of the base 1 and used for moving a first push post 9 and a push rod 16, a feeding device 2 is arranged on the side surface of the base 1 and used for conveying a hand-drawn pen point, a feeding cylinder 3 is arranged on the side surface of the feeding device 2 and located on one side of the feeding device 2 along the conveying direction of the feeding device and used for feeding the hand-drawn pen point, a driving gear 4 is arranged on the surface of the base 1, a rotating rod 5 is arranged on the upper portion of the driving gear 4 and used for driving the rotating rod 5 to rotate, a connecting rod 6 is arranged at one end, away from the driving gear 4, of the rotating rod 5, and one end, away from the rotating rod 5, of the connecting rod 6 is movably connected with the first push post 9 and used for driving the first push post 9 to move and driving a pull rod 12 to rotate.
The surface of base 1 is provided with swivel 7, swivel 7 surface design has even arc ring, corresponding with the position of ratch 10, be used for promoting ratch 10 to rotate, the surface of base 1 is provided with slide 8, be sliding connection between slide 8 and the base 1, the spout has been seted up on the surface, the surface of slide 8 is provided with and pushes away post 9, the lower extreme of pushing away post 9 is located the inside of the straight line spout in base 1 surface, be used for driving slide 13 and push rod 16 and remove, the side of pushing away post 9 is provided with ratch 10, the surface design of ratch 10 has reset spring, with ratchet 11 meshing, be used for restricting the rotation of pushing away post 9, ratch 10 and ratchet 11 looks adaptation, the surface of pushing away post 9 is provided with ratchet 11, mesh with ratch 10, be used for restricting the rotation of pushing away post 9.
The surface of the first push column 9 is provided with a pull rod 12, one end of the pull rod 12, which is far away from the slide seat 13, adopts a hook-shaped design and is matched with the surface of the connecting rod 6, the other end of the pull rod 12 is movably connected with the surface of the slide seat 13 and is used for driving the slide seat 13 to move, the surface of the slide seat 8 is provided with the slide seat 13, the slide seat 13 and the slide seat 8 are in sliding connection and are used for 39552andthe movement of a feeding rod 15, the surface of the slide seat 8 is provided with a second push column 14, the second push column 14 is positioned in a sliding groove on the surface of the slide seat 13 and is used for driving the slide seat 13 to move, the inside of the slide seat 13 is provided with the feeding rod 15, the feeding rod 15 is movably connected with the slide seat 13, a driving spring is designed between the slide plate 8 and is used for feeding operation of a hand-drawing pen point, and the end, which is far away from the inner surface of the slide seat 13, corresponds to the position of the feeding barrel 3.
The surface of slide 8 is provided with push rod 16, the lower extreme of push rod 16 is located the inside of base 1 surperficial quadrangle spout, and be fixed connection between the defeated flitch 17, be used for driving defeated flitch 17 and remove, the side of push rod 16 is provided with defeated flitch 17, defeated flitch 17 corresponds with the position of feeding device 2, be used for the pay-off operation of hand-drawing nib, the inside of defeated flitch 17 is provided with splint 18, splint 18 symmetric distribution is at the upper and lower surface of defeated flitch 17 inside, be used for the hand-drawing nib get the material operation.
The working principle is that when the hand-drawing pen point needs to be installed after production is completed, the device can be used for automatically feeding the hand-drawing pen point, and the specific operation steps are as follows:
firstly place the hand drawing nib on the surface of feeding device 2, carry through feeding device 2, when the hand drawing nib removed the position of defeated flitch 17, splint 18 can press from both sides the hand drawing nib and get, make drive gear 4 and swivel 7 rotate through relevant drive arrangement, drive gear 4 can drive bull stick 5 and rotate, bull stick 5 drives connecting rod 6 and removes, the removal of connecting rod 6 can drive a plunger 9 and remove, plunger 9 drives slide 8 and removes together, slide 8 drives defeated flitch 17 and removes together.
The connecting rod 6 can contact with the hook-shaped end of the pull rod 12 when moving, the pull rod 12 is driven to rotate, the slide seat 13 can be driven by the rotation of the pull rod 12 to move on the surface of the sliding plate 8, the slide seat 13 drives the feeding rod 15 to move, the driving spring between the feeding rod 15 and the sliding plate 8 can be compressed by the movement of the feeding rod 15, the push column I9 can be driven to rotate together when the pull rod 12 rotates, the push column I9 drives the ratchet wheel 11 to rotate, and the toothed rod 10 is meshed with the ratchet wheel 11 to limit the reverse rotation of the push column I9.
When slide 8 drives defeated flitch 17 and removes, push rod 16 can slide in the quadrangle spout on base 1 surface, under the effect of base 1 surface quadrangle spout, push rod 16 can drive its inside hand through defeated flitch 17 and draw the nib to the direction removal of feed cylinder 3, when drive gear 4 drives bull stick 5 antiport, connecting rod 6 drives slide 8 antiport through a support pillar 9 this moment, slide 8 drives push rod 16 and moves to the barrel direction of feed cylinder 3 in base 1 surface quadrangle spout, and place the inside at feed cylinder 3 with the hand drawing nib.
The slide 8 can drive the slide 13 to move through the second push post 14 while moving reversely, the slide 13 drives the feeding rod 15 to move together, at this time, a driving spring between the feeding rod 15 and the slide 8 is in a compressed state, when the feeding rod 15 moves to the position of the feeding barrel 3, at this time, the rotation of the rotary ring 7 can be in contact with the toothed bar 10 and push the toothed bar 10 to rotate, the rotation of the toothed bar 10 can be separated from the ratchet 11, the toothed bar 10 and the ratchet 11 are in a non-meshed state, at this time, the feeding rod 15 can move in the direction of the feeding barrel 3 under the action of the surface driving spring thereof and can be in contact with a hand-drawing pen point inside the feeding barrel 3 to push the hand-drawing pen point to move, and after the hand-drawing pen point is placed in the feeding barrel 3 by the material conveying plate 17, the feeding rod can return to an initial position through a return spring on the surface of the push rod 16, so as to realize the automatic material taking and feeding operation of the hand-drawing pen point.
